Output db56f707bcd5f61a65a5765633ec0f0ef993b9e0dbc937394eb4c66fe60e6e60:1

value
457768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c5c537815a94ba0d045697d45fedaf7db575e5 OP_EQUAL
address
3HAh3HmPQbFg5JQo2mSEipwfsdjoVcSEg4
transaction
db56f707bcd5f61a65a5765633ec0f0ef993b9e0dbc937394eb4c66fe60e6e60
confirmations
137373
spent
true